How long till I see inches lost?
Just wondering, how long till you all started seeing actual inch loss? and how many pounds until I go down a pants size?..I want to see physical results, not just numbers on the scale lol!

I started out at close to your height/weight, maybe 25 or so lbs heavier. I was a 30 top and 32 bottom. My pants started falling down at around 40 lbs lost; I skipped 30 jeans and went straight to 28s at that point. Took me about 5-6 weeks to get there. Since then, I have steadily been losing a size about every 6 weeks, and am now down to an 18.
We are all different ~ we also all lose weight differently. I lose in the middle first, arms/legs later. I also am fairly small/dense for my weight because I have a lot of muscle. I tell you what though, when you go down that first size, CELEBRATE because it is going to FEEL GREAT!!!!!!

Isn't it grand when you first get one! It's really different for everyone. I lost about 30 or so lbs before I could drop a size.... Now it seems I lost between 5-10 and I drop a size... I literally have been buying new pants every month since about December now, who knew weight lose was such an expensive habit! I think the bigger you are, the more lbs you have to lose to see an inch or a size... As you begin to get smaller, for me it was under 180 lbs, you will literally lose a size with every 5-10 that you drop... Be glad they don't go down as quickly in the beginning, cause like I said, it gets really annoying buying new pants & literally wearing them for a month & then handing them over to friends or family...
